Auburn Baptist Church (Auburn Township, Crawford County, Ohio) records
The collection consisted of three record books 1836-1971 containing church membership rolls and minutes. According to church minutes, church records 1936-1955 were lost when a fire destroyed the clerk's house in 1954.
Methodist Protestant Church Muskingham District, Bucyrus Circuit records
Church register with membership records of the various churches of the Bucyrus Circuit, Methodist Protestant Church.
Reformed Grace Congregation records
Church register of congregation also known as Evangelical Reformed St. Peters Congregation of Portersville, Crawford County, Ohio, later known as Reformed Grace Congregation at Brokensword; includes lists of baptisms, deaths, and communicants, with a Church history.
Sandusky Evangelical Lutheran Society (Sandusky, Crawford County, Ohio : Township) records
The collection consists of one church record book including church history, constitution and bylaws, communicants, confirmations and baptisms for 1835-1865.
St. Paul's Lutheran Church (Crawford County, Ohio) records
Record book, primarily in German, with membership, births, marriages, deaths, the constitution, and roll of elders.
